Résumé

We extend our recently advanced model on collisional energy loss of heavy quarks in a quark gluon plasma (QGP) by including radiative energy loss. We discuss the approach and present calculations for PbPb collisions at $\sqrt{s}=2.76 TeV$. The transverse momentum spectra, RAA, and the elliptic flow $v_2$ of heavy quarks have been obtained using the model of Kolb and Heinz for the hydrodynamical expansion of the plasma.
